ORCID ID: https://orcid.org/0000-0002-3755-7924. https://doi.org/10.57233/gujaf.v6i1.05 Abstract The havoc from continuous exchange rate fluctuation poses a sizeable threat to manufacturing companies especially those that utilize import-depended inputs in their production processes and consequentially affect their output and performance. Hence, this study evaluates the exchange rate fluctuation and financial performance of listed manufacturing companies in Nigeria. The study adopted a secondary source of data while descriptive statistics and regression analysis were used to analyze the data. The regression analysis result revealed that at a 5% (0.05) level of significance, all four proxies of exchange rate fluctuations are statistically significant to the financial performance of listed manufacturing companies in Nigeria. This led to the failure to accept any of the hypotheses raised to guide this study, with the conclusion that exchange rate fluctuation significantly affects the financial performance of listed manufacturing companies in Nigeria. Therefore, it was recommended that listed manufacturing companies should consider adopting robust foreign exchange risk management strategies ranging from hedging techniques, diversification of markets, and maintaining a clear understanding of their foreign exchange exposures. JEL Classification Code: F31, L25 1.0 Introduction Manufacturing companies are vital to the economy because they use a variety of industrial processes to turn raw materials or components into final goods. These companies work in a variety of industries, such as electronics, textiles, food processing, pharmaceuticals, automotive, and manufacturing. Due to these high impacts, the performance of manufacturing firms is usually of utmost concern in promoting economic growth and development (Agubata & Odubuasi, 2018). This has necessitated the performance appraisal by companies at different intervals in terms of financial and non-financial measures and among the performance metrics, financial performance is primary as strong financial performance indicates that a company is generating healthy revenues, effectively managing expenses, and generating profits, which can contribute to growth, expansion, and shareholder value. Conversely, weak financial performance may indicate challenges in revenue generation, cost management, or profitability, which could require strategic adjustments and improvement efforts to enhance the company's financial position (Iwedi, 2021). However, the functions of exchange rates are well-established in every economy, as changes in exchange rates impact not only the economic activity of a nation but also the overall performance of businesses (Williams, 2018). Foreign exchange rate fluctuation has been a major problem for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 64 several countries either as an exporter of finished or semi-finished products or as an importer of raw materials ready for further processing (Osho & Ibifunmilola, 2022). This fundamental problem stems from the fact that the foreign exchange market is known to be volatile and uncertain as exchange rates fluctuate, making it challenging to forecast or fix product prices. As a result, importers and exporters of goods are typically at risk because they are inherently exposed to currency fluctuations (Charity, et al., 2019). Because fluctuating exchange rates are crucial to Nigeria's international economic activities, the country has garnered significant attention and debate regarding these fluctuations over the years (Osho & Ibifunmilola, 2022). From the early post-independence period, when Nigeria maintained a pegged or fixed exchange rate with the British pound, to the oil boom of the 1970s, to the floating exchange rate in 1986 following the near-collapse of the economy between 1982 and 1985, Nigeria has experienced chronic exchange rate volatility that is informed by various policies of the federal government. All of these policies had a significant impact on manufacturing companies and the overall evolution of the economy (Agubata & Odubuasi, 2018). Despite numerous attempts by the government to maintain a stable currency rate, the controversy surrounding the degree of changes in the value of the naira has throughout time caused both internal and foreign shocks to the Nigerian economy (Ibekwe, 2021). Naira to unit dollar rates, for example as analysed by Egolum, Iliemena, and Goodluck (2020) varied from ₦8.0378 (1990) to ₦85.98 (1999), ₦151.51 in 2010 to ₦162.30 in 2011 to ₦156.15 in 2012, ₦158.05 in 2013, ₦175.85 in 2014, ₦232.40 in 2015, and ₦ 300.757 in 2016. Also, the official average exchange rate between one dollar and the naira changed further in 2017 as it was ₦ 390 in 2018; ₦359.50 in 2019, ₦388.9 in July 2020 and the naira has continued to depreciate by steeping down to 1,543.48 as at December 2024 (Google Finance, 2024). These exchange rate fluctuations have a significant impact on the performance of manufacturing companies in Nigeria. Regardless of the exchange rate regime floating, pegged, hybrid, or bilateral the volatility of these rates has a direct impact on the financial performances of numerous manufacturing companies (Osho & Efuntade, 2019). A significant issue also arises when the naira's continuous depreciation in relation to the currencies of other major trading partners suggests that more resources would be required to increase output, which would undoubtedly result in higher production or distribution costs for manufacturing companies than usual given the import-dependent nature of Nigeria's manufacturing sector (Ibekwe, 2021). Emphatically, the exchange rate fluctuations have posed some unique challenges to Nigerian manufacturers as they now experience increased production costs, supply chain disruption, limited access to forex, stiffness in export competitiveness among others (Ani, et al., 2024). Manufacturers often face difficulties in passing these increased costs to consumers due to market price sensitivities and find it challenging to secure consistent suppliers at predictable prices. This havoc from continuous fluctuation in the exchange rate has therefore continued to be an issue of clamouring and a subject of interest to an average educated citizen, as well as a topic of concern among average uneducated Nigerian. H04: Hybrid exchange rate does not significantly affect the financial performance of listed manufacturing companies in Nigeria. 2.0 Literature review Exchange Rate Fluctuation Exchange rate is defined as the value of one nation's currency stated in terms of another, and it impacts both the strength of the external sector's participation in international trade and the relative costs of domestic and foreign commodities (Williams, 2018). According to Okika, Francis, and Greg (2018), an exchange rate is the price at which one currency is exchanged for another. It is also known as the ratio at which a unit of money from one nation is expressed in terms of another. Exchange rate fluctuations can be measured using various methods, such as spot rates, forward rates, or exchange rate indexes, and can occur on a daily basis due to its volatility, resulting in significant changes in the relative value of currencies. These fluctuations can have both positive and negative impacts on various stakeholders, including individuals, businesses, and governments. Foreign exchange rate swings have a significant influence on industrial enterprises, hence effective hedging strategies are necessary. Therefore, before deciding how to handle it, industrial organizations need to carefully analyze these implications on their operations (Osho & Efuntade, 2019). Floating Exchange Rate A flexible (floating) exchange rate regime is one in which the interplay of supply and demand for foreign exchange determines the international value of a single currency at a given moment (Charity, et al., 2019). According to Dada and Oyeranti (2019), a floating exchange rate is a sort of exchange rate regime where the foreign exchange market determines the value of a nation's currency based on supply and demand for that currency in relation to other currencies. This occurs when a nation's currency depreciates to other currencies, allowing market forces to dictate exchange rates. This can result in economic instability, elevated risk, and the potential to lose money on foreign exchange investments. In a system where exchange rates are allowed to fluctuate freely, an excess supply of a currency will cause its value to decline in the foreign exchange market, which will cause the exchange rate to depreciate (Agubata & Odubuasi, 2018; Egolum, et al, 2020). Pegged Exchange Rate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 66 According to Charity et al. (2019), a fixed exchange rate system is a method by which a nation sets the value of its currency in relation to a single currency or another measure of worth, such as gold, special drawing rights (SDR), or a basket of other currencies. The phenomenon known as the pegged exchange rate, often referred to as the fixed exchange rate, happens when the value of one currency relative to another is fixed. All exchange transactions occur at an exchange rate set by the monetary authorities under the fixed exchange rates (Egolum, et al., 2020). A fixed exchange rate, in contrast to a floating one, is actively managed by the nation's central bank or government rather than being left to fluctuate at the whim of the market. In a system with a fixed exchange rate, the government or central bank purchases or sells its currency on the foreign exchange market to preserve the exchange rate. In order to stabilize the value of the currency, this intervention typically uses foreign reserves (Dada & Oyeranti, 2019; Emmanuel, Atieno & Kiganda, 2022). Bilateral Exchange Rate The term "bilateral exchange rate" describes the value of one currency in terms of another or the rate at which one currency can be exchanged for another (Charity, et al, 2019). The bilateral exchange rate is also defined by Keho (2021) as the current exchange rate between two currencies, indicating the relative worth of one currency in terms of another based on market conditions, without taking inflation differentials into account. According to Dada and Oyeranti (2019), a bilateral exchange rate is the value of a nation's currency relative to a basket of the currencies of its trading partners. It does this by giving each country a different weight depending on how important trade is with that nation. The effective bilateral exchange rate is used to assess a nation's overall competitiveness in international trade, whereas the bilateral exchange rate is determined by several factors including supply and demand for currencies, interest rates, inflation rates, economic indicators, and market sentiment. Hybrid Exchange Rate A hybrid exchange rate refers to a currency exchange regime that incorporates elements of both fixed and floating exchange rate systems. It combines the features of these two systems to create a flexible exchange rate mechanism that allows for some degree of stability while also allowing for market forces to influence the exchange rate (Egolum, et al, 2020). Emmanuel et al (2022) also defined a hybrid exchange rate as a currency valuation system that combines elements of both fixed and flexible exchange rates, whereby the value of a currency is allowed to fluctuate to some extent but is also subject to certain constraints or interventions by the government or central bank. This means that the exchange rate may be influenced by market forces such as supply and demand, but there may also be interventions to stabilize or manage the rate within a specific range. Financial Performance There are various ways to describe financial performance, and each one highlights a marginally different facet of the financial performance of a company (Haixia & Jianping, 2022). According to Egolum et al. (2020), financial performance is the capacity to use investment and operational choices and tactics to attain a company's financial stability. A company's ability to produce sustained profitability within a given time frame can also be used to analyze financial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 67 performance (Osho & Efuntade, 2019). According to Kurawa and Shuaibu (2022), there are two primary categories for measuring a company's financial performance: market-based measurements and accounting-based measures. While the market-based measurements include Tobin's Q, various stock market and shareholder returns, and many other indicators, the accounting-based measures refer to indications like sales growth, return on equity, return on asset, return on capital used, and earnings per share, among others. Numerous academics have studied corporate financial performance using a variety of indicators (Kehinde and Ojonugwa, 2019; Osho and Efuntade, 2019; Egolum et al., 2020; Iwedi, 2021; Ibekwe, 2021; Osho and Ibifunmilola, 2022). The profitability accounting ratios, such as Return on Assets (ROA), Return on Equity (ROE), and Net Profit Margin (NPM), among others, were the most widely used indicators. Theoretical Framework The purchasing power parity theory serves as this study's theoretical framework. The theory asserts that, depending on each nation's currency, the value of identical commodities is comparable across nations. This implies that when purchasing power is comparable across nations, there will be an equilibrium between the currencies of those nations. The underlying presumptions of this theory are that there are no transaction costs, no trade barriers, and homogeneous commodities being sold. The validity of the Purchasing Power Parity (PPP) theory in the Nigeria context will be analyzed to determine if exchange rates truly converge towards price equalization over time, and whether persistent deviations from PPP may result from factors like trade barriers, transportation costs, and market frictions. This study adopts the purchasing power parity theory as the theoretical framework because it provides a relevant and widely recognized framework for understanding the relationship between exchange rate fluctuations and the prices of goods and services in different countries. PPP theory asserts that in the long run, exchange rates should adjust to equalize the purchasing power of different currencies, implying that a country's currency should appreciate or depreciate in line with the differences in price levels between that country and others By employing the PPP theory as the theoretical foundation, the study aims to contribute to the existing body of knowledge on the impact of exchange rate fluctuations on the financial performance of listed manufacturing companies in Nigeria, potentially informing relevant stakeholders and guiding policy formulation in the economic and business sectors. Empirical Review Hossin and Mandol (2020) investigated how Bangladeshi financial institutions' financial performance was impacted by fluctuations in exchange rates. The study discovered a slight negative correlation between changes in exchange rates and financial performance. Throughout the study period, the study found that annual inflation rates had increased; yet, there was a positive correlation between inflation and asset returns, which had a favourable effect on performance. The impact of exchange rate fluctuations on the financial performance of listed conglomerates in Nigeria was investigated by Egolum et al. (2020). The results showed that while exchange rate variations had a small but favourable impact on ROA, they had a considerable negative impact on ROCE and ROE. This study concludes that the financial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 68 performance of listed conglomerates is significantly impacted negatively by fluctuations in foreign exchange rates. Using the Ordinary Least Square (OLS) regression method, Obumneke, Sulaimon, and Na-Allah (2020) investigated the effect of currency rates on the performance of the Nigerian manufacturing sector between 1986 and 2014. Additionally, it was discovered—in keeping with their empirical literature—that exchange rates had a major impact on the utilization of manufacturing capacity. Iwedi (2021) investigated how the foreign exchange crisis affected Nigeria's manufacturing sector's performance for 35 years, from 1985 to 2019. While foreign direct investment has a favourable and large impact on Nigeria's manufacturing sector GDP, trade openness has a positive and significant impact on the performance of the manufacturing sector. Ibekwe (2021) examined how Nigerian deposit money banks performed in relation to exchange rates. According to the report, exchange rates have a negative impact on Nigerian deposit money banks' performance and haven't improved the country's investment rate during the study period. Using a novel method called the non-parametric causality approach, Syed, Nida, Muhammad, and Shahbaz (2021) investigated the non-linear dynamics of the relationship between the price of gold and the exchange rate in the G7 countries. The null hypotheses are rejected by the non- parametric causality-in-quantiles finding, suggesting that in four of the six nations, exchange rate return has a considerable impact on gold prices, particularly at the low tails. Following Brexit, Jianao, Jiongcheng, and Jialu (2021) looked into the connection between bank performance or profitability and exchange rates. The outcome showed that, during the Brexit era, bank performance and exchange rates had a substantial and positive link. Keho (2021) used annual data from 1975 to 2017 to evaluate the nonlinear relationship between changes in the real exchange rate and the trade balance in Cote d'Ivoire. The effects of changes in the real exchange rate are unbalanced in both time horizons, according to the regression analysis's results. More precisely, real depreciation improves the trade balance whereas real appreciation of the currency rate deteriorates it. In addition, the impact of a significant depreciation is greater than that of a significant appreciation. The impact of interest rates on the financial performance of Kenyan-listed manufacturing companies was determined by Emmanuel, Atieno, and Kiganda (2022). A 1% increase in inflation and economic growth raised performance by 2.764% and 0.358%, respectively, but a 1% increase in the exchange rate decreased performance by 1.532%. These results indicate that the exchange rate has a negative impact on performance, with coefficients of 0.358, 2.764, and - 1.532, respectively. The relationship between South Africa's stock market and exchange rate from 1980 to 2020 was studied by Kudakwashe and Oliver (2022). The findings showed that there is a negative correlation between exchange rate movement and the stock market and that there is also a negative correlation between interest rates and CPI-measured inflation. The impact of interest rates, transaction rates, and currency rates on the return on assets of multinational corporations operating in Nigeria was studied by Osho and Ibifunmilola (2022). The results showed that, whereas the translation rate suggested an insignificant negative association, the interest rate had an insignificant positive link with the performance of the multinational corporations in Nigeria. Discussion of Findings Finding out how the floating exchange rate affected the financial performance of Nigerian- listed manufacturing companies was the first hypothesis of this study. The results showed a strong and favourable correlation between financial performance and floating exchange rates and the regression result also showed that it is statistically significant. This implies that these enterprises' financial performance and the manufacturing sector's competitiveness are significantly impacted by fluctuations in the exchange rate under a floating regime because the exchange rates have an impact on import and export costs, which in turn affect profitability and overall financial performance. This result is consistent with a study by Stella and Augustine (2018) and Williams (2018) but contradicts Charity et al. (2019), which found that Bureau de Change and floating exchange rates had no appreciable positive impact on the performance of Nigerian manufacturing companies. The second hypothesis sought to ascertain the degree to which Nigerian listed manufacturing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 75 companies' financial performance is impacted by the pegged exchange rate. The findings indicated a statistical significance and strong correlation between financial performance and a pegged exchange rate. As the value of the local currency is fixed to a foreign currency or a basket of currencies under a pegged exchange rate regime, the stability or volatility of the pegged rate might affect the financial performance of manufacturing companies. The third hypothesis looked at the connection between the financial performance of Nigerian-listed manufacturing enterprises and the bilateral exchange rate. A substantial correlation between the bilateral exchange rate and financial performance was found and the regression result shows that it is significant as the relative worth of one currency against a certain foreign currency is reflected in bilateral exchange rates. The results show that changes in bilateral exchange rates have the potential effect on the cost of raw materials, international transactions, and the competitiveness of listed manufacturing businesses in foreign markets, all of which can have effects on their financial performance. These findings are consistent with studies by Charity et al. (2019), Jong and Szette (2018), and Osho and Efuntade (2019) but contradict Okika et al. (2018) and Egolum et al. (2020), which discovered the negative effect of exchange rate fluctuation on financial performance. The fourth hypothesis sought to evaluate the impact of the hybrid exchange rate on the financial performance of Nigerian-listed industrial enterprises. The results showed a strong correlation between financial performance and the hybrid exchange rate. Both fixed and variable exchange rate systems are combined in a hybrid exchange rate regime. The findings imply that the complexity and unpredictability of hybrid exchange rate arrangements may have an impact on the financial performance of listed industrial enterprises. These businesses may face benefits or difficulties as a result of changes in the hybrid exchange rate, which could have an impact on their overall financial performance and profitability. This result is consistent with research by Iwedi (2021), which indicated that the hybrid exchange rate had a noteworthy and beneficial impact on Nigeria's manufacturing sector GDP, suggesting possible advantages for the financial performance of manufacturing firms. The results of research goal four, however, conflict with Emmanuel et al.'s (2022) study, which demonstrated that the hybrid exchange rate had a detrimental effect on the financial performance of Kenyan-listed industrial enterprises. The results of this study are in line with the purchasing power parity (PPP) theory's theoretical framework, demonstrating the noteworthy correlations between exchange rate changes and the financial performance of Nigeria's listed manufacturing enterprises. According to the PPP theory, changes in exchange rates can affect the costs of products and services in various nations. It suggests that exchange rates should gradually adjust to equalize the buying power of various currencies. Within the framework of this research, changes in exchange rates may have an effect on the export and import expenses, global competitiveness, and overall profitability of manufacturing enterprises that are listed. Exchange rates are important to Nigeria's manufacturing industry, as seen by the strong correlations found between observed variations in exchange rates and financial performance. CONCLUSION This study evaluates the exchange rate fluctuation and financial performance of listed manufacturing companies in Nigeria. The findings from the analysis conducted revealed that Gusau Journal of Accounting and Finance, Vol.6, Issue 1, April, 2025 76 all four proxies of exchange rate fluctuations are statistically significant to the financial performance of listed manufacturing companies in Nigeria. This led to the failure to accept any of the hypotheses raised to guide this study. This study specifically concludes that exchange rate fluctuations impact on financial performance of listed manufacturing companies in Nigeria. The significant impact of both floating and pegged exchange rates on the financial performance of listed manufacturing companies underscores the need for a dynamic exchange rate policy framework that balances stability with flexibility. Policymakers should consider adopting a managed floating exchange rate regime, which combines gradual adjustments in response to market conditions with interventions to prevent excessive volatility. Furthermore, to assist manufacturing companies in effectively managing currency risk under these regimes, policymakers should provide comprehensive support through advisory services, access to hedging instruments, and targeted training programs, encouraging businesses to diversify their revenue sources and enhance their resilience in the face of exchange rate fluctuations. The significant relationship between bilateral and hybrid exchange rates and the financial performance of listed manufacturing companies highlights the importance of fostering strong trade partnerships and implementing balanced exchange rate policies. Policymakers should prioritize the establishment and maintenance of favorable bilateral trade relationships, negotiate fair trade agreements, and reduce trade barriers to create a stable bilateral exchange rate environment. Additionally, the CBN should carefully design and manage hybrid exchange rate systems that provide stability while allowing for necessary adjustments, ensuring transparent communication and effective implementation. By doing so, governments can support manufacturing companies in navigating currency dynamics, enhancing predictability, and fostering a conducive environment for sustainable financial performance. Policy Implications and Suggestions for further studies The policy implications of this study are that its recommendations will assist in the exchange rate policy design, forex allocation and accessibility, import substitution, hedging and risk management, export promotion strategies among others. However, the scope of this study is limited to the manufacturing sectors only but the effect of the exchange rate fluctuations is felt beyond the manufacturing sector. Further studies can investigate the effect of exchange rate fluctuations in sectors such as oil and gas, financial sectors among others. References Agubata, S., & Odubuasi, A. (2018).
